SVSU Men Compete in Northwood Open

SVSU Men Compete in Northwood Open

MIDLAND, Mich. - The Saginaw Valley State University outdoor track & field teams traveled to Northwood University on Saturday (Apr. 12) to compete in the Northwood Open.

The men turned in many top finishes at the meet.

Joey Southgate and Chris Koon placed third and fourth, respectively in the 5,000 meter run with times of 15:20.49 and 15:47.78.

Bryan Brooks was third in the 110 meter hurdles with a mark of 16.35.

Jacob Lauka had a first place mark in the 3,000 meter steeplechase with a time of 10:04.25.

Eric Thornton had a runner-up finish in the high jump, leaping to a height of 6'8.75"  That was good enough for a provisional qualifying mark.  

In the pole vault, Andrew Mudd and Joe Thwing placed first and second with marks of 12'10" and 12'4".  Mudd added a top showing in the javelin throw with a distance of 157'7".

Robert Tarpley and Mudd claimed the top two spots in the long jump, posting distances of 20'11.75"" and 20'7.25", respectively.

In the triple jump, the Cardinals had another two top finishes as Tarpley (43'10") and Brady Watson (41'5") finished in the first place and runner-up positions.

Nick Halabicky had a runner-up placing in the shot put with a distance of 43'0.25".

In the discus throw, Matt Wilkinson finished first with a distance of 152'11".  Jonathan Roosen joined Wilkinson as a first place finisher, posting a mark of 156'2" in the hammer throw.

The men will be back in action at the Mt. Sac Relays in California on April 16th.
